Living in the Material World
by George Harrison
Following the massive triumph of 'All Things Must Pass', George Harrison leaned completely into deeply devotional, fiercely introspective Hindu spirituality for his sophomore solo outing. 'Living in the Material World' is a wonderfully warm, beautifully peaceful pop-rock record, overflowing with highly melodic, intensely passionate acoustic reflections on religious consciousness and universal love.
